List of Open Source Software which can be built on Fugaku

Spack logo
Spack will be used to manage open source software packages on Fugaku. Fugaku users can easily use pre-installed packages and built packages based on Spack recipes. The following list shows the results of building/compiling packages for aarch64 according to the Spack recipes. Note that the results in this list do not guarantee that each package will work properly. On the other hand, Fujitsu will provide the following packages compiled with Fujitsu compiler on Fugaku as "external" packages, of which Spack can be aware.
  • OpenJDK 11
  • Ruby 2.6.5 or later
  • Python2 2.7.15
  • Python3 3.6.8
  • Numpy 1.14.3
  • SciPy 1.0.0
  • Eclipse IDE 2019-09 R Packages
Please contact us from email:

pastix 6.3.0

Compiler Fujitsu Compiler Fujitsu C/C++ Compiler 4.10.0 tcsds-1.2.38
Result Dependency Error

Failed Reason

Failed to install dependency package :
------------------------------------------------
_modules/morse_cmake/modules/precision_generator/codegen.py -g -f
/data/rccs-sdt/a01008/tmpdir/spack-stage/spack-stage-pastix-6.3.0-
r3mhd6dui6z7uejxcfrn6y7coxmkwaef/spack-src/kernels/core_zgetmo.c -
b /vol0003/rccs-sdt/data/a01008/tmpdir/spack-stage/spack-stage-pas
tix-6.3.0-r3mhd6dui6z7uejxcfrn6y7coxmkwaef/spack-build-r3mhd6d/ker
nels -p s -P ./ -D /data/rccs-sdt/a01008/tmpdir/spack-stage/spack-
stage-pastix-6.3.0-r3mhd6dui6z7uejxcfrn6y7coxmkwaef/spack-src/cmak
e_modules/local_subs.py && chmod a-w core_sgetmo.c

...

1993 [ 52%] Linking C shared library libpastix_kernels.so
1994 cd /vol0003/rccs-sdt/data/a01008/tmpdir/spack-stage/spack-stage-pa
stix-6.3.0-r3mhd6dui6z7uejxcfrn6y7coxmkwaef/spack-build-r3mhd6d/ke
rnels && /vol0003/rccs-sdt/data/a01008/spack-all-test/env-20240227
/spack/opt/spack/linux-rhel8-a64fx/fj-4.10.0/cmake-3.27.7-ussgjuqk
qbxi5dcv7kbp6bugdcjc5ph6/bin/cmake -E cmake_link_script CMakeFiles
/pastix_kernels.dir/link.txt --verbose=1
1995 /vol0003/rccs-sdt/data/a01008/spack-all-test/env-20240227/spack/li
b/spack/env/fj/fcc -fPIC -Wall -Wextra -Drestrict= -O3 -DNDEBUG -
shared -Wl,-soname,libpastix_kernels.so -o libpastix_kernels.so CM
akeFiles/pastix_kernels.dir/core_sgemdm.c.o CMakeFiles/pastix_kern
els.dir/core_zgemdm.c.o CMakeFiles/pastix_kernels.dir/core_cgemdm.
c.o CMakeFiles/pastix_kernels.dir/core_dgemdm.c.o CMakeFiles/pasti
x_kernels.dir/core_sgetmo.c.o CMakeFiles/pastix_kernels.dir/core_z
getmo.c.o CMakeFiles/pastix_kernels.dir/core_cgetmo.c.o CMakeFiles
/pastix_kernels.dir/core_dgetmo.c.o CMakeFiles/pastix_kernels.dir/
core_sgeadd.c.o CMakeFiles/pastix_kernels.dir/core_zgeadd.c.o CMak
eFiles/pastix_kernels.dir/core_cgeadd.c.o CMakeFiles/pastix_kernel
s.dir/core_dgeadd.c.o CMakeFiles/pastix_kernels.dir/core_splrnt.c.
o CMakeFiles/pastix_kernels.dir/core_zplrnt.c.o CMakeFiles/pastix_
kernels.dir/core_cplrnt.c.o CMakeFiles/pastix_kernels.dir/core_dpl
rnt.c.o CMakeFiles/pastix_kernels.dir/core_stradd.c.o CMakeFiles/p
astix_kernels.dir/core_ztradd.c.o CMakeFiles/pastix_kernels.dir/co
re_ctradd.c.o CMakeFiles/pastix_kernels.dir/core_dtradd.c.o CMakeF
iles/pastix_kernels.dir/core_sgemmsp.c.o CMakeFiles/pastix_kernels
.dir/core_zgemmsp.c.o CMakeFiles/pastix_kernels.dir/core_cgemmsp.c
.o CMakeFiles/pastix_kernels.dir/core_dgemmsp.c.o CMakeFiles/pasti
x_kernels.dir/core_strsmsp.c.o CMakeFiles/pastix_kernels.dir/core_
ztrsmsp.c.o CMakeFiles/pastix_kernels.dir/core_ctrsmsp.c.o CMakeFi
les/pastix_kernels.dir/core_dtrsmsp.c.o CMakeFiles/pastix_kernels.
dir/core_sscalo.c.o CMakeFiles/pastix_kernels.dir/core_zscalo.c.o
CMakeFiles/pastix_kernels.dir/core_cscalo.c.o CMakeFiles/pastix_ke
rnels.dir/core_dscalo.c.o CMakeFiles/pastix_kernels.dir/core_ssytr
fsp.c.o CMakeFiles/pastix_kernels.dir/core_zsytrfsp.c.o CMakeFiles
/pastix_kernels.dir/core_csytrfsp.c.o CMakeFiles/pastix_kernels.di
r/core_dsytrfsp.c.o CMakeFiles/pastix_kernels.dir/core_chetrfsp.c.
o CMakeFiles/pastix_kernels.dir/core_zhetrfsp.c.o CMakeFiles/pasti
x_kernels.dir/core_spotrfsp.c.o CMakeFiles/pastix_kernels.dir/core
_zpotrfsp.c.o CMakeFiles/pastix_kernels.dir/core_cpotrfsp.c.o CMak
eFiles/pastix_kernels.dir/core_dpotrfsp.c.o CMakeFiles/pastix_kern
els.dir/core_cpxtrfsp.c.o CMakeFiles/pastix_kernels.dir/core_zpxtr
fsp.c.o CMakeFiles/pastix_kernels.dir/core_sgetrfsp.c.o CMakeFiles
/pastix_kernels.dir/core_zgetrfsp.c.o CMakeFiles/pastix_kernels.di
r/core_cgetrfsp.c.o CMakeFiles/pastix_kernels.dir/core_dgetrfsp.c.
o CMakeFiles/pastix_kernels.dir/core_slrnrm.c.o CMakeFiles/pastix_
kernels.dir/core_zlrnrm.c.o CMakeFiles/pastix_kernels.dir/core_clr
nrm.c.o CMakeFiles/pastix_kernels.dir/core_dlrnrm.c.o CMakeFiles/p
astix_kernels.dir/core_slrdbg.c.o CMakeFiles/pastix_kernels.dir/co
re_zlrdbg.c.o CMakeFiles/pastix_kernels.dir/core_clrdbg.c.o CMakeF
iles/pastix_kernels.dir/core_dlrdbg.c.o CMakeFiles/pastix_kernels.
dir/core_slr2xx.c.o CMakeFiles/pastix_kernels.dir/core_zlr2xx.c.o
CMakeFiles/pastix_kernels.dir/core_clr2xx.c.o CMakeFiles/pastix_ke
rnels.dir/core_dlr2xx.c.o CMakeFiles/pastix_kernels.dir/core_sxx2l
r.c.o CMakeFiles/pastix_kernels.dir/core_zxx2lr.c.o CMakeFiles/pas
tix_kernels.dir/core_cxx2lr.c.o CMakeFiles/pastix_kernels.dir/core
_dxx2lr.c.o CMakeFiles/pastix_kernels.dir/core_sxx2fr.c.o CMakeFil
es/pastix_kernels.dir/core_zxx2fr.c.o CMakeFiles/pastix_kernels.di
r/core_cxx2fr.c.o CMakeFiles/pastix_kernels.dir/core_dxx2fr.c.o CM
akeFiles/pastix_kernels.dir/core_slrmm.c.o CMakeFiles/pastix_kerne
ls.dir/core_zlrmm.c.o CMakeFiles/pastix_kernels.dir/core_clrmm.c.o
CMakeFiles/pastix_kernels.dir/core_dlrmm.c.o CMakeFiles/pastix_ke
rnels.dir/core_spqrcp.c.o CMakeFiles/pastix_kernels.dir/core_zpqrc
p.c.o CMakeFiles/pastix_kernels.dir/core_cpqrcp.c.o CMakeFiles/pas
tix_kernels.dir/core_dpqrcp.c.o CMakeFiles/pastix_kernels.dir/core
_srqrcp.c.o CMakeFiles/pastix_kernels.dir/core_zrqrcp.c.o CMakeFil
es/pastix_kernels.dir/core_crqrcp.c.o CMakeFiles/pastix_kernels.di
r/core_drqrcp.c.o CMakeFiles/pastix_kernels.dir/core_stqrcp.c.o CM
akeFiles/pastix_kernels.dir/core_ztqrcp.c.o CMakeFiles/pastix_kern
els.dir/core_ctqrcp.c.o CMakeFiles/pastix_kernels.dir/core_dtqrcp.
c.o CMakeFiles/pastix_kernels.dir/core_srqrrt.c.o CMakeFiles/pasti
x_kernels.dir/core_zrqrrt.c.o CMakeFiles/pastix_kernels.dir/core_c
rqrrt.c.o CMakeFiles/pastix_kernels.dir/core_drqrrt.c.o CMakeFiles
/pastix_kernels.dir/core_slrothu.c.o CMakeFiles/pastix_kernels.dir
/core_zlrothu.c.o CMakeFiles/pastix_kernels.dir/core_clrothu.c.o C
MakeFiles/pastix_kernels.dir/core_dlrothu.c.o CMakeFiles/pastix_ke
rnels.dir/core_sgelrops_svd.c.o CMakeFiles/pastix_kernels.dir/core
_zgelrops_svd.c.o CMakeFiles/pastix_kernels.dir/core_cgelrops_svd.
c.o CMakeFiles/pastix_kernels.dir/core_dgelrops_svd.c.o CMakeFiles
/pastix_kernels.dir/core_sgelrops.c.o CMakeFiles/pastix_kernels.di
r/core_zgelrops.c.o CMakeFiles/pastix_kernels.dir/core_cgelrops.c.
o CMakeFiles/pastix_kernels.dir/core_dgelrops.c.o CMakeFiles/pasti
x_kernels.dir/cpucblk_sinit.c.o CMakeFiles/pastix_kernels.dir/cpuc
blk_zinit.c.o CMakeFiles/pastix_kernels.dir/cpucblk_cinit.c.o CMak
eFiles/pastix_kernels.dir/cpucblk_dinit.c.o CMakeFiles/pastix_kern
els.dir/cpucblk_scompress.c.o CMakeFiles/pastix_kernels.dir/cpucbl
k_zcompress.c.o CMakeFiles/pastix_kernels.dir/cpucblk_ccompress.c.
o CMakeFiles/pastix_kernels.dir/cpucblk_dcompress.c.o CMakeFiles/p
astix_kernels.dir/cpucblk_sdiff.c.o CMakeFiles/pastix_kernels.dir/
cpucblk_zdiff.c.o CMakeFiles/pastix_kernels.dir/cpucblk_cdiff.c.o
CMakeFiles/pastix_kernels.dir/cpucblk_ddiff.c.o CMakeFiles/pastix_
kernels.dir/cpucblk_sadd.c.o CMakeFiles/pastix_kernels.dir/cpucblk
_zadd.c.o CMakeFiles/pastix_kernels.dir/cpucblk_cadd.c.o CMakeFile
s/pastix_kernels.dir/cpucblk_dadd.c.o CMakeFiles/pastix_kernels.di
r/cpucblk_sschur.c.o CMakeFiles/pastix_kernels.dir/cpucblk_zschur.
c.o CMakeFiles/pastix_kernels.dir/cpucblk_cschur.c.o CMakeFiles/pa
stix_kernels.dir/cpucblk_dschur.c.o CMakeFiles/pastix_kernels.dir/
cpucblk_smpi_coeftab.c.o CMakeFiles/pastix_kernels.dir/cpucblk_zmp
i_coeftab.c.o CMakeFiles/pastix_kernels.dir/cpucblk_cmpi_coeftab.c
.o CMakeFiles/pastix_kernels.dir/cpucblk_dmpi_coeftab.c.o CMakeFil
es/pastix_kernels.dir/cpucblk_smpi_rhs_fwd.c.o CMakeFiles/pastix_k
ernels.dir/cpucblk_zmpi_rhs_fwd.c.o CMakeFiles/pastix_kernels.dir/
cpucblk_cmpi_rhs_fwd.c.o CMakeFiles/pastix_kernels.dir/cpucblk_dmp
i_rhs_fwd.c.o CMakeFiles/pastix_kernels.dir/cpucblk_smpi_rhs_bwd.c
.o CMakeFiles/pastix_kernels.dir/cpucblk_zmpi_rhs_bwd.c.o CMakeFil
es/pastix_kernels.dir/cpucblk_cmpi_rhs_bwd.c.o CMakeFiles/pastix_k
ernels.dir/cpucblk_dmpi_rhs_bwd.c.o CMakeFiles/pastix_kernels.dir/
cpucblk_spack.c.o CMakeFiles/pastix_kernels.dir/cpucblk_zpack.c.o
CMakeFiles/pastix_kernels.dir/cpucblk_cpack.c.o CMakeFiles/pastix_
kernels.dir/cpucblk_dpack.c.o CMakeFiles/pastix_kernels.dir/solve_
strsmsp.c.o CMakeFiles/pastix_kernels.dir/solve_ztrsmsp.c.o CMakeF
iles/pastix_kernels.dir/solve_ctrsmsp.c.o CMakeFiles/pastix_kernel
s.dir/solve_dtrsmsp.c.o CMakeFiles/pastix_kernels.dir/cpucblk_dsin
it.c.o CMakeFiles/pastix_kernels.dir/cpucblk_zcinit.c.o CMakeFiles
/pastix_kernels.dir/kernels.c.o CMakeFiles/pastix_kernels.dir/kern
els_trace.c.o CMakeFiles/pastix_kernels.dir/lowrank.c.o CMakeFiles
/pastix_kernels.dir/queue.c.o -Wl,-rpath,/vol0003/rccs-sdt/data/a
01008/tmpdir/spack-stage/spack-stage-pastix-6.3.0-r3mhd6dui6z7uejx
cfrn6y7coxmkwaef/spack-build-r3mhd6d/spm/src::::::::::::::::::::::
::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::
::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::
::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::
::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::
::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::
::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::
::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::
:::::::::::::::::::::::::::::::::: ../spm/src/libspm.so.1.2.0 /opt
/FJSVxtclanga/tcsds-ssl2-latest/lib64/libfjlapack.so -Kopenmp
1996 make[2]: Leaving directory '/vol0003/rccs-sdt/data/a01008/tmpdir/s
pack-stage/spack-stage-pastix-6.3.0-r3mhd6dui6z7uejxcfrn6y7coxmkwa
ef/spack-build-r3mhd6d'
1997 [ 52%] Built target pastix_kernels
1998 make[1]: Leaving directory '/vol0003/rccs-sdt/data/a01008/tmpdir/s
pack-stage/spack-stage-pastix-6.3.0-r3mhd6dui6z7uejxcfrn6y7coxmkwa
ef/spack-build-r3mhd6d'
>> 1999 make: *** [Makefile:149: all] Error 2

See build log for details:
/data/rccs-sdt/a01008/tmpdir/spack-stage/spack-stage-pastix-6.3.0-r3mhd6dui6z7uejxcfrn6y7coxmkwaef/spack-build-out.txt


<= Back to list